Are you ready to ace your research presentation? In this comprehensive guide, we'll walk you through everything you need to know to deliver a compelling and effective research presentation. Whether you're a student, academic, or professional, these tips will help you shine. Here's what we'll cover:

1. Organization: Learn how to structure your presentation to keep your audience engaged and ensure your key points are clearly communicated.

2. Time Management: Discover strategies to manage your time effectively during your presentation.

3. Importance of Practice: Understand why practice is crucial for a successful presentation and how to practice efficiently to boost your confidence and smooth out any rough spots.

4. Effective Content Delivery: Get tips on how to deliver your content in a way that's engaging and easy to understand, using visual aids, storytelling, and clear language.

5. Discussing Results: Find out how to present your research findings clearly and convincingly, highlighting the significance of your results and their impact.

6. Handling Questions: Learn how to handle the Q&A session like a pro, responding to questions confidently and thoughtfully, and engaging with your audience.
